Well that would be interesting to try. I have had chocolate dipped Oreos, and white chocolate dipped Oreos. I also have made Worms in dirt with them, which is just crushing the Oreas in a baggy with a rolling pin and pouring them over a cup of chocolate pudding, then sticking a gummy worm or a few of them in there. I have also made bon bons with them.
